SalMar - Release of employee restricted share units in SalMar ASA ("the Company")

SalMar - Release of employee restricted share units in SalMar ASA ("the Company")

1. Participants in the Company's RSU program have on November 7th, 2025, settled a total number of 155,799 RSUs. Following the release, 155,799 shares will be transferred from the Company's holding of own shares. Subsequent to the transaction the Company holds 58,755 own shares.

2. Restricted share units released by primary insiders November 7th, 2025:

- Arthur Wisniewski has received 1,985 shares in the Company

- Eva Haugen has received 1,653 shares in the Company

- Frode Arntsen has received 4,937 shares in the Company

- Håkon Husby has received 1,234 shares in the Company

- Roger Bekken has received 3,418 shares in the Company

- Runar Sivertsen has received 2,071 shares in the Company

- Simon Søbstad has received 2,379 shares in the Company

- Ingvild Kindlihagen has received 566 shares in the Company

- Ulrik Steinvik has received 2,759 shares in the Company

3. Sale of shares

On November 7th, 2025, the primary insiders mentioned below ordered a third party to immediately sell a portion of their received shares in order to cover the tax liability.

The sales price obtained by the third party by selling the shares in the market was NOK 573.004 per share.

SalMar - Record high harvest volume and positive cost development

SalMar - Record high harvest volume and positive cost development Record-high harvest volume in the quarter, reduced cost level and continued strong demand, sets the stage for improved performance going forward, but the financial result in the third quarter was as expected marked by low market prices for salmon.Operational EBIT for Norway was NOK 858 million in Q3 2025. The harvest volume was 89,400 tons, and operational EBIT per kg was NOK 9.6. For the group, operational EBIT was NOK 711 million in Q3 2025.
